有没有办法以编程方式将电子邮件从Gmail转发到另一个电子邮件地址,并保留所有格式 - 使用C#?
我有一个需要执行此操作的ASP.NET Web应用程序。目前,我正在使用IMAP下载电子邮件,使用ImapX库存储HTML&文本正文,然后使用此数据创建新消息并使用System.Net.Mail类发送消息,但消息正在丢失其格式,以及任何附加的图像等。
理想情况下,我希望能够将message-id存储在数据库中(我已经在做),然后能够以编程方式连接到Gmail,使用指定的message-id检索邮件,并将其转发到另一个电子邮件地址。有没有简单的方法呢?
任何想法或建议都会非常感激。感谢。
答案 0 :(得分:1)
我会使用来自lesnikowski的Mail.dll。
这是如何使用dll:http://www.lesnikowski.com/blog/index.php/how-to-forward-email
进行的